Skip to content

RosEciScalingConfigurationProps

Properties for defining a RosEciScalingConfiguration.

See https://www.alibabacloud.com/help/ros/developer-reference/aliyun-ess-eciscalingconfiguration

Initializer

import { RosEciScalingConfigurationProps } from '@alicloud/ros-cdk-ess'
const rosEciScalingConfigurationProps: RosEciScalingConfigurationProps = { ... }

Properties

Name Type Description
containerGroupName string | @alicloud/ros-cdk-core.IResolvable No description.
scalingConfigurationName string | @alicloud/ros-cdk-core.IResolvable No description.
scalingGroupId string | @alicloud/ros-cdk-core.IResolvable No description.
securityGroupId string | @alicloud/ros-cdk-core.IResolvable No description.
acrRegistryInfos @alicloud/ros-cdk-core.IResolvable | @alicloud/ros-cdk-core.IResolvable | AcrRegistryInfosProperty[] No description.
activeDeadlineSeconds number | @alicloud/ros-cdk-core.IResolvable No description.
autoCreateEip boolean | @alicloud/ros-cdk-core.IResolvable No description.
autoMatchImageCache boolean | @alicloud/ros-cdk-core.IResolvable No description.
containers @alicloud/ros-cdk-core.IResolvable | @alicloud/ros-cdk-core.IResolvable | ContainersProperty[] No description.
costOptimization boolean | @alicloud/ros-cdk-core.IResolvable No description.
cpu number | @alicloud/ros-cdk-core.IResolvable No description.
cpuOptionsCore number | @alicloud/ros-cdk-core.IResolvable No description.
cpuOptionsThreadsPerCore number | @alicloud/ros-cdk-core.IResolvable No description.
dataCacheBucket string | @alicloud/ros-cdk-core.IResolvable No description.
dataCacheBurstingEnabled boolean | @alicloud/ros-cdk-core.IResolvable No description.
dataCachePl string | @alicloud/ros-cdk-core.IResolvable No description.
dataCacheProvisionedIops number | @alicloud/ros-cdk-core.IResolvable No description.
dnsConfigNameServers @alicloud/ros-cdk-core.IResolvable | string | @alicloud/ros-cdk-core.IResolvable[] No description.
dnsConfigOptions @alicloud/ros-cdk-core.IResolvable | @alicloud/ros-cdk-core.IResolvable | DnsConfigOptionsProperty[] No description.
dnsConfigSearches @alicloud/ros-cdk-core.IResolvable | string | @alicloud/ros-cdk-core.IResolvable[] No description.
dnsPolicy string | @alicloud/ros-cdk-core.IResolvable No description.
egressBandwidth number | @alicloud/ros-cdk-core.IResolvable No description.
eipBandwidth number | @alicloud/ros-cdk-core.IResolvable No description.
ephemeralStorage number | @alicloud/ros-cdk-core.IResolvable No description.
hostAliases @alicloud/ros-cdk-core.IResolvable | @alicloud/ros-cdk-core.IResolvable | HostAliasesProperty[] No description.
hostName string | @alicloud/ros-cdk-core.IResolvable No description.
imageRegistryCredentials @alicloud/ros-cdk-core.IResolvable | @alicloud/ros-cdk-core.IResolvable | ImageRegistryCredentialsProperty[] No description.
imageSnapshotId string | @alicloud/ros-cdk-core.IResolvable No description.
ingressBandwidth number | @alicloud/ros-cdk-core.IResolvable No description.
initContainers @alicloud/ros-cdk-core.IResolvable | @alicloud/ros-cdk-core.IResolvable | InitContainersProperty[] No description.
instanceFamilyLevel string | @alicloud/ros-cdk-core.IResolvable No description.
instanceTypes @alicloud/ros-cdk-core.IResolvable | string | @alicloud/ros-cdk-core.IResolvable[] No description.
ipv6AddressCount number | @alicloud/ros-cdk-core.IResolvable No description.
loadBalancerWeight number | @alicloud/ros-cdk-core.IResolvable No description.
memory number | @alicloud/ros-cdk-core.IResolvable No description.
ntpServers @alicloud/ros-cdk-core.IResolvable | string | @alicloud/ros-cdk-core.IResolvable[] No description.
ramRoleName string | @alicloud/ros-cdk-core.IResolvable No description.
resourceGroupId string | @alicloud/ros-cdk-core.IResolvable No description.
restartPolicy string | @alicloud/ros-cdk-core.IResolvable No description.
securityContextSysctls @alicloud/ros-cdk-core.IResolvable | @alicloud/ros-cdk-core.IResolvable | SecurityContextSysctlsProperty[] No description.
spotPriceLimit number | @alicloud/ros-cdk-core.IResolvable No description.
spotStrategy string | @alicloud/ros-cdk-core.IResolvable No description.
tags TagsProperty[] No description.
terminationGracePeriodSeconds number | @alicloud/ros-cdk-core.IResolvable No description.
volumes @alicloud/ros-cdk-core.IResolvable | @alicloud/ros-cdk-core.IResolvable | VolumesProperty[] No description.

containerGroupNameRequired

public readonly containerGroupName: string | IResolvable;
  • Type: string | @alicloud/ros-cdk-core.IResolvable

scalingConfigurationNameRequired

public readonly scalingConfigurationName: string | IResolvable;
  • Type: string | @alicloud/ros-cdk-core.IResolvable

scalingGroupIdRequired

public readonly scalingGroupId: string | IResolvable;
  • Type: string | @alicloud/ros-cdk-core.IResolvable

securityGroupIdRequired

public readonly securityGroupId: string | IResolvable;
  • Type: string | @alicloud/ros-cdk-core.IResolvable

acrRegistryInfosOptional

public readonly acrRegistryInfos: IResolvable | IResolvable | AcrRegistryInfosProperty[];

activeDeadlineSecondsOptional

public readonly activeDeadlineSeconds: number | IResolvable;
  • Type: number | @alicloud/ros-cdk-core.IResolvable

autoCreateEipOptional

public readonly autoCreateEip: boolean | IResolvable;
  • Type: boolean | @alicloud/ros-cdk-core.IResolvable

autoMatchImageCacheOptional

public readonly autoMatchImageCache: boolean | IResolvable;
  • Type: boolean | @alicloud/ros-cdk-core.IResolvable

containersOptional

public readonly containers: IResolvable | IResolvable | ContainersProperty[];
  • Type: @alicloud/ros-cdk-core.IResolvable | @alicloud/ros-cdk-core.IResolvable | ContainersProperty[]

costOptimizationOptional

public readonly costOptimization: boolean | IResolvable;
  • Type: boolean | @alicloud/ros-cdk-core.IResolvable

cpuOptional

public readonly cpu: number | IResolvable;
  • Type: number | @alicloud/ros-cdk-core.IResolvable

cpuOptionsCoreOptional

public readonly cpuOptionsCore: number | IResolvable;
  • Type: number | @alicloud/ros-cdk-core.IResolvable

cpuOptionsThreadsPerCoreOptional

public readonly cpuOptionsThreadsPerCore: number | IResolvable;
  • Type: number | @alicloud/ros-cdk-core.IResolvable

dataCacheBucketOptional

public readonly dataCacheBucket: string | IResolvable;
  • Type: string | @alicloud/ros-cdk-core.IResolvable

dataCacheBurstingEnabledOptional

public readonly dataCacheBurstingEnabled: boolean | IResolvable;
  • Type: boolean | @alicloud/ros-cdk-core.IResolvable

dataCachePlOptional

public readonly dataCachePl: string | IResolvable;
  • Type: string | @alicloud/ros-cdk-core.IResolvable

dataCacheProvisionedIopsOptional

public readonly dataCacheProvisionedIops: number | IResolvable;
  • Type: number | @alicloud/ros-cdk-core.IResolvable

dnsConfigNameServersOptional

public readonly dnsConfigNameServers: IResolvable | string | IResolvable[];
  • Type: @alicloud/ros-cdk-core.IResolvable | string | @alicloud/ros-cdk-core.IResolvable[]

dnsConfigOptionsOptional

public readonly dnsConfigOptions: IResolvable | IResolvable | DnsConfigOptionsProperty[];

dnsConfigSearchesOptional

public readonly dnsConfigSearches: IResolvable | string | IResolvable[];
  • Type: @alicloud/ros-cdk-core.IResolvable | string | @alicloud/ros-cdk-core.IResolvable[]

dnsPolicyOptional

public readonly dnsPolicy: string | IResolvable;
  • Type: string | @alicloud/ros-cdk-core.IResolvable

egressBandwidthOptional

public readonly egressBandwidth: number | IResolvable;
  • Type: number | @alicloud/ros-cdk-core.IResolvable

eipBandwidthOptional

public readonly eipBandwidth: number | IResolvable;
  • Type: number | @alicloud/ros-cdk-core.IResolvable

ephemeralStorageOptional

public readonly ephemeralStorage: number | IResolvable;
  • Type: number | @alicloud/ros-cdk-core.IResolvable

hostAliasesOptional

public readonly hostAliases: IResolvable | IResolvable | HostAliasesProperty[];
  • Type: @alicloud/ros-cdk-core.IResolvable | @alicloud/ros-cdk-core.IResolvable | HostAliasesProperty[]

hostNameOptional

public readonly hostName: string | IResolvable;
  • Type: string | @alicloud/ros-cdk-core.IResolvable

imageRegistryCredentialsOptional

public readonly imageRegistryCredentials: IResolvable | IResolvable | ImageRegistryCredentialsProperty[];

imageSnapshotIdOptional

public readonly imageSnapshotId: string | IResolvable;
  • Type: string | @alicloud/ros-cdk-core.IResolvable

ingressBandwidthOptional

public readonly ingressBandwidth: number | IResolvable;
  • Type: number | @alicloud/ros-cdk-core.IResolvable

initContainersOptional

public readonly initContainers: IResolvable | IResolvable | InitContainersProperty[];

instanceFamilyLevelOptional

public readonly instanceFamilyLevel: string | IResolvable;
  • Type: string | @alicloud/ros-cdk-core.IResolvable

instanceTypesOptional

public readonly instanceTypes: IResolvable | string | IResolvable[];
  • Type: @alicloud/ros-cdk-core.IResolvable | string | @alicloud/ros-cdk-core.IResolvable[]

ipv6AddressCountOptional

public readonly ipv6AddressCount: number | IResolvable;
  • Type: number | @alicloud/ros-cdk-core.IResolvable

loadBalancerWeightOptional

public readonly loadBalancerWeight: number | IResolvable;
  • Type: number | @alicloud/ros-cdk-core.IResolvable

memoryOptional

public readonly memory: number | IResolvable;
  • Type: number | @alicloud/ros-cdk-core.IResolvable

ntpServersOptional

public readonly ntpServers: IResolvable | string | IResolvable[];
  • Type: @alicloud/ros-cdk-core.IResolvable | string | @alicloud/ros-cdk-core.IResolvable[]

ramRoleNameOptional

public readonly ramRoleName: string | IResolvable;
  • Type: string | @alicloud/ros-cdk-core.IResolvable

resourceGroupIdOptional

public readonly resourceGroupId: string | IResolvable;
  • Type: string | @alicloud/ros-cdk-core.IResolvable

restartPolicyOptional

public readonly restartPolicy: string | IResolvable;
  • Type: string | @alicloud/ros-cdk-core.IResolvable

securityContextSysctlsOptional

public readonly securityContextSysctls: IResolvable | IResolvable | SecurityContextSysctlsProperty[];

spotPriceLimitOptional

public readonly spotPriceLimit: number | IResolvable;
  • Type: number | @alicloud/ros-cdk-core.IResolvable

spotStrategyOptional

public readonly spotStrategy: string | IResolvable;
  • Type: string | @alicloud/ros-cdk-core.IResolvable

tagsOptional

public readonly tags: TagsProperty[];

terminationGracePeriodSecondsOptional

public readonly terminationGracePeriodSeconds: number | IResolvable;
  • Type: number | @alicloud/ros-cdk-core.IResolvable

volumesOptional

public readonly volumes: IResolvable | IResolvable | VolumesProperty[];
  • Type: @alicloud/ros-cdk-core.IResolvable | @alicloud/ros-cdk-core.IResolvable | VolumesProperty[]